- SapriOct 20, 2020 · 6 years agoTubebuddy is a powerful tool that can greatly aid in keyword research for cryptocurrency content. With Tubebuddy, you can analyze the search volume and competition level of different keywords related to cryptocurrency. This allows you to identify high-demand keywords with low competition, giving you a better chance of ranking higher in search results. Additionally, Tubebuddy provides keyword suggestions based on popular searches, helping you discover relevant keywords that you may not have considered. Overall, Tubebuddy streamlines the keyword research process and helps you optimize your cryptocurrency content for better visibility and organic traffic.
